PVC plastic barriers offer a simple answer for improving productivity in various commercial settings . These lightweight sheets are typically hung to create movable openings, lessening energy escape and preserving out drafts . A key advantage is their ability to permit easy passage of people and equipment , unlike fixed doors, leading to a increase in total operational effectiveness . They're also comparatively simple to put up and look after compared to other door choices.
Choosing the Right PVC Strip Curtain for Your Business
Selecting the ideal PVC strip barrier for your business can seem daunting, but it’s a critical investment. Consider the primary purpose: is it to preserve temperature, reduce sound , or separate areas? Different PVC strip curtain types cater to these needs – from cold room solutions with heat-retaining read more features to heavy-duty, frost-resistant models for demanding settings. Furthermore, think about the doorway's dimensions and whether you require a custom fit. Here's a quick guide to help you determine :
- Temperature Control: Look for thermal options.
- Noise Reduction: Thicker strip curtains offer better sound dampening.
- Hygiene: Consider sanitary materials for food processing areas.
- Durability: Opt for robust curtains in busy zones.
Finally, examine supplier credibility and contrast pricing to ensure you get the finest value.

PVC Strip Curtain Materials: Types & Their Uses
PVC film strip divider systems offer a versatile approach for controlling airflow, lessening noise, and protecting work zones. These screens are typically made from robust polyvinyl chloride polymer, but various kinds exist, each suited to specific applications. Common choices include clear variants, allowing maximum view, frosted forms for greater privacy, and colored options for branding.
- Clear PVC: Ideal for environments where visual communication is necessary.
- Frosted PVC: Provides higher privacy while still permitting some light transmission.
- Colored PVC: Used for guidance, forming zones, and improving visual appeal.
Maintaining Your PVC Strip Curtain: Tips & Tricks
Keeping your PVC strip curtain in good condition is vital for its longevity and effectiveness . Regular care can avoid damage and increase its useful time . Here's a straightforward guide to help you:
- Cleaning: Regularly clean your barrier with a moist cloth and mild soap . Avoid strong chemicals that could harm the plastic .
- Inspection: Often check the flaps for any indications of wear .
- Replacement: Replace any damaged strips immediately to preserve the strength of the complete curtain .
- Environment: Be aware of the local environment and protect the curtain from severe temperatures.
By following these easy tips , you can guarantee your PVC strip curtain remains a effective and productive solution.
